The Frontline Socialist Party (FSP) has accused a group of National People’s Power (NPP) members of having forcibly taken control of its Office on Kirindiwala Road in Yakkala, Gampaha.
It is reported that the NPP members had allegedly assaulted the persons at the office and later taken control of the property.
A Police Officer at the scene informed FSP members that the NPP had filed a complaint with the Yakkala Police, stating that a court order had been received regarding the property.
He further said that requests by the Police to the FSP members for a discussion on the matter had not received a response.
However, the FSP members allege that if a court order had been issued, then the property should be officially taken over under the supervision of the relevant officials.
Speaking to the media, FSP member Duminda Nagamuwa said his party has been using this property for key party activities for over 10 years.
Stating that the NPP had eyed this property for a long time, he accused them of forcibly taking the property by abusing their power.
He further said that the court is yet to deliver its verdict on the ownership of the property, and that if a judgment has been made, then it should be enforced by the legal officers. (Newswire)
